CONTEXT: We live in a world where business has become overly focused on growth at all costs, and financial institutions are no exception. Yet, while there’s a growing awareness about the need for sustainability, many banks claim ‘sustainable growth’, but few make it their focus. By contrast, Nedbank Corporate and Investment Banking (CIB) puts sustainable growth at the centre of everything they do. 
CHALLENGE: Prove Nedbank CIB’s sustainable growth commitment and credentials to the country’s business leaders and invite them to join the bank in actively rebuilding a successful ‘post’-Covid South Africa. IDEA: Following a week of heated debate around the Medium-Term Budget Statement and doubts around government’s growth recovery plan, we took over the Business Day centre spread to create ‘The Sustainable Growth Columns’: a visual spectacle that ‘hijacked’ ordinary newspaper columns and turned them into growth graphs demonstrating Nedbank CIB’s commitment. 
EXECUTION: By manipulating the newspaper’s regular fonts and article layouts, we used the power of art direction to turn a DPS open letter – detailing ten reasons why SA’s business leaders should join Nedbank CIB for the sustainable growth of the country – into a growth bar chart. The columns culminated in a provocative question: “Do you want a bank that talks sustainable growth, or a bank that walks it?” Article headlines made for quick scanning, while the full, justified bars of copy gave the impression of Nedbank’s vast expertise and work in the field – with the option to read them in-depth, winning over even the most detail-hungry skeptics and earning the piece an immediate feature on Bruce Whitfield’s ‘The Money Show’.
Bronze Loeries 2022 / Print – Tactical use of print / Nedbank CIB – Sustainable growth columns
